Not the best at this game, how much stuff do I need for BQ?
I'd like to try killing Bee Queen solo without use of the Wickerbottom tentacle trap(I want to play a different character, prolly Woodie(making sure I'm nowhere near beavering of course)), but she's tough and I want to make sure I have a fair chance at winning before I hammer that hive... How much armor/healing/etc. do you guys recommend having?

If you haven't already, go to the caves, hammer as many Rabbit Hutches as possible and relocate them on the surface, preferably next to the queen's hive. If not then you'll have to befriend each one and bring them to the queen. Anyways, with about 18, all of em wearing Beekeeper Hats, they can pretty easily wreck Bee Queen, as long as you're killing/distracting the spawned grumble bees of course. It may take a while to get all the silk needed for hats and sometimes the caves only have enough for 12 hutches so you'd have to work your way up, but it's definitely worth it. If the healing food you bring is meat based (Pierogi, Jerky) then make sure to keep it in chester so that you don't get demolished by the rabbits first. Recommended 2-3 beekeeper hats for yourself and about 12 Pierogi/any other 40hp food.

1. Yes, and they will actually fall asleep afterwards thanks to their weird ai. Of course they'll wake up about 3 seconds later since you/another spider will be attacked.
2. Bee Queen is not AoE, but she does have a long range and thanks to her bees, she can attack multiple enemies at once, but usually the bees only attack whatever is currently attacking her.
3. Nope, Royal Jelly is supposed to be like the Royal Jelly in real life... it's just honey... but better... and made for the Queen.

It is in fact possible to kill the queen with spiders... but, um. I only know this thanks to actually having it happen before, some guy had 12 spider dens and they hit tier 3, and surprise surprise our base was next to the Hive. He actually had a few spiders left after the fight... just a few. Well, I will admit the fight did go a lot quicker than with Bunnies, but it really does take a while to get 12 tier 3 spider dens.

Keep in mind there are bazillion methods on killing Bee queen.
Some straight from my head:
- Wolfgang solo fence labyrinth with max damage buff.
- Sleep dart/freeze and blowing up with massive gunpowders
- Bunnymen or Pigmen armies with beekeeper hats
- Houndius shootius death labyrinth
- Wickerbottom solo tentacle trap death fields

etc etc

If you know the AI of grumble bees and bee queen she really is easy to solo kill or duo with good vet friend. But getting started and understand her is the hard part.
Also this helps alot too:

http://dontstarve.wikia.com/wiki/Bee_Queen

As standard gear i suggest massive beekeeper hat, magniumlescense for speed and lightbuff, hambat and alot of royal jelly or honey poulices. Usually for solo runs with damage buff about 8-10 beekeeper hats are enough. Depends ofc how fast you bum rush kill her. So you would want to farm about 1-2 full stacks of silk and grasses.

edit: Webber is a crap raid boss killer. Full stop. His spider army and spider queens DON'T work vs raid bosses, because bad AI and klei nerfs. Same applies to maxwell shadow armies. Both are very very bad team additions for raids. Especially since shadow warrior and spider warriors can't wear football helmets or beekeeper hats.
